Night Out in Whitecourt (NOW) takes place once a month and gives the town’s adults a chance to do something social, meet new people, and discover a new hobby. The events are free and the activities vary. This month’s NOW was a “learn to curl” event with the Whitecourt Curling Club. Lessons on how to play the game, along with pizza afterwards, was enjoyed by all. If you missed this month’s NOW, be sure to catch the next one on November 17, which is board games at the Road House Pub and Grill.
